2. How to Block YouTube on iPad Using Parental Controls

If you are a concerned parent who wants to limit your child’s exposure to inappropriate content on YouTube, then blocking YouTube on your iPad through parental controls is an easy solution. Parental controls, also known as restrictions, can be enabled on your iPad to block access to specific apps, disable certain features, and limit access to explicit content. Here’s how you can block YouTube on your iPad using parental controls.

1. Open Settings on your iPad and tap on “Screen Time.”

2. Tap on “Content & Privacy Restrictions” and enable them by toggling the switch.

3. Choose “Content Restrictions” and tap on “Web Content.”

4. Select “Limit Adult Websites” and then add “youtube.com” to the “Never Allow” list.

5. Additionally, you can also block access to other search engines and specific websites by adding them to the “Never Allow” list.

By following the above steps, YouTube will be blocked on your iPad and your child won’t be able to access it without entering the passcode. However, you can still access YouTube by entering the passcode, hence the feature is not enabled for strict blocking.

It is important to note that parental controls can also be customized to allow age-appropriate content and limit other features of your iPad. Therefore, if your child is too young, make sure to enable parental controls and customize them according to their age.

Overall, blocking YouTube on your iPad through parental controls is a simple and effective way to prevent your child from accessing potentially harmful content.

3. How to Block YouTube on iPad Using Screen Time

 

Screen Time is a built-in feature on iOS devices such as iPad. It is designed to help users manage their screen time and control access to certain apps and features. This feature can also be used to block YouTube on iPad.

Here are the steps to follow:

Step 1: Enable Screen Time

To enable Screen Time on your iPad, go to “Settings” and tap on “Screen Time.” If this is your first time using Screen Time, tap “Turn On Screen Time” and select “This is My iPad.” If you have used Screen Time before, skip to the next step.

Step 2: Set Up Content & Privacy Restrictions

To block YouTube on iPad, you need to set up Content & Privacy Restrictions. Tap on “Content & Privacy Restrictions” and turn it on. Then, select “Content Restrictions” and tap on “Web Content.”

Step 3: Block YouTube and Other Websites

Under “Web Content,” select “Limit Adult Websites.” This will block access to adult websites, including YouTube. If you want to block specific websites, tap on “Add Website” and enter the URL of the website you want to block. You can also block entire categories of websites by selecting “Unrestricted Access” and choosing the rating system that you want to use.

By following these steps, you can easily block YouTube on your iPad using Screen Time. This is a great way to limit access to certain websites and apps, especially for parents who want to protect their children from inappropriate content.

4. How to Block Specific YouTube Channels on iPad

If you want to restrict access to certain YouTube channels for your children or students, you can use the built-in parental controls feature on your iPad. Here’s how to do it:

Step 1: Enable Restrictions

First, make sure you have enabled the Restrictions feature on your iPad. This will allow you to limit access to certain apps and features, including YouTube. To do this, go to Settings > Screen Time > Content & Privacy Restrictions. Turn on the toggle button for Content & Privacy Restrictions and set a passcode.

Step 2: Block YouTube

Scroll down to the bottom and tap on Allowed Apps. Turn off the toggle button for YouTube. This will prevent the YouTube app icon from appearing on the home screen and in the search results. However, it will not block access to YouTube through the Safari browser or third-party apps.

Step 3: Block Specific Channels

To block specific YouTube channels, you can use the Restricted Mode feature. Open the YouTube app and tap on your profile picture or initial in the top right corner. Tap on Settings > General > Restricted Mode. Toggle on the Restricted Mode button and enter your passcode. This will hide videos that may contain mature content or explicit language.

If you want to block a specific channel, go to its page and tap on the three-dot menu icon. Select the option to Block this channel and confirm the action. You can also unblock it later if you change your mind.

Overall, blocking specific YouTube channels on your iPad is an effective way to ensure that your kids only watch age-appropriate content. It is worth noting that the Restricted Mode may not be perfect, and some videos may slip through the filter. Therefore, it is essential to monitor your children’s online activities and have open conversations about internet safety.

5. How to Block YouTube Completely on iPad Using Third-Party Apps

If the previously mentioned methods are not working for you, then you can try using third-party apps to completely block YouTube on your iPad. These apps are designed specifically for blocking unwanted websites and content on mobile devices. Here are some of the best third-party apps you can use to block YouTube on iPad:

1. Freedom App

Freedom App is one of the most popular apps for blocking distracting websites and apps on mobile devices. It allows you to create blocklists of websites and apps that you want to avoid. Once you’ve added YouTube to the blocklist, the app will automatically block the website whenever you try to access it. Freedom App is available for both iOS and Android devices.

2. BlockSite

BlockSite is a free app that allows you to block any website or app on your iPad. It has a simple interface that makes it extremely easy to use. You can add websites to the blocklist, set a password to protect the blocklist, and even set a schedule for when the website should be blocked. BlockSite is available for both iOS and Android devices.

3. Zero Willpower

Zero Willpower is another popular app for blocking distracting websites and apps. It allows you to add multiple blocklists for different times of the day. For example, you can have a blocklist for work hours and another for your personal time. Once you’ve added YouTube to the blocklist, the app will automatically block the website during the designated time. Zero Willpower is only available for iOS devices.

In conclusion, if you’re looking for a way to completely block YouTube on your iPad, using third-party apps can be an effective solution. These apps are designed specifically for blocking unwanted websites and content on mobile devices. Choose the app that best suits your needs and start blocking YouTube today!
